Job Description:

Job Duties/Responsibilities may include, but are not limited to:

* Electrically troubleshoot and repair complex machine tools and related equipment

* Troubleshoot and repair relay logic machines and CNC/PLC controlled machines

* Apply knowledge of electronic circuits to locate defects using instruments

* Test faulty equipment

* Calibrate and service electronic testing instruments

* Support electrical aspects of new equipment installations

Basic Qualifications:

* Experience maintaining electrical equipment in an industrial environment.

* Experience with troubleshooting and repairing CNC/PLC controlled machines.

* Experience with AC/DC analog and digital drives.

* Ability to demonstrate intermediate or higher proficiency in reading and interpreting machine tool prints/schematics

* Basic mechanical skills

* Ability to operate basic tools to complete the job

* Demonstrate comprehension of oral instructions and/or printed work orders to determine work assignments and material and equipment needs

* Satisfactorily demonstrate proficiency in electrical theory and application relating to plant operations equipment

Physical Requirements:

* Must pass the color blindness test

* Must be able to work at heights and in confined spaces

Caterpillar Inc. manufactures and sells constru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, and industrial gas turbines. Its Construction Industries segment offers asphalt pavers, compactors, cold planers, feller bunchers, harvesters, motorgraders, pipelayers, road reclaimers, skidders, telehandlers, and utility vehicles; backhoe, knuckleboom, compact track, multi-terrain, skid steer, and track-type loaders; forestry and wheel excavators; and site prep and track-type tractors.

The company’s Resource Industries segment provides electric rope and hydraulic shovels, draglines, rotary drills, hard rock vehicles, track-type tractors, mining trucks, longwall miners, wheel loaders, off-highway and articulated trucks, wheel tractor scrapers, wheel dozers, landfill and soil compactors, machinery components, electronics and control systems, select work tools, and hard rock continuous mining systems.

Its Energy & Transportation segment offers reciprocating engine powered generator sets; reciprocating engines and integrated systems for the power generation, marine, oil, and gas industries; turbines, centrifugal gas compressors, and related services; remanufactured reciprocating engines and components; and diesel-electric locomotives and components, and other rail-related products.

The company’s Financial Products segment provides operating and finance leases, installment sale contracts, working capital loans, and wholesale financing; and insurance and risk management products. Its All Other operating segment manufactures filters and fluids, undercarriage, ground engaging tools, fluid transfer products, precision seals, and rubber sealing and connecting components; parts distribution; integrated logistics solutions and distribution services; and digital investments services.

The company was formerly known as Caterpillar Tractor Co. and changed its name to Caterpillar Inc. in 1986. The company was founded in 1925 and is headquartered in Deerfield, Illinois.
